Scottish Canals to reach net zero by 2030 amid Falkirk Wheel investment

July 1, 2021, 12:05 am New air source heat pumps will be also be installed with sub-metering to track renewable energy generation in real time (Jane Barlow/PA) Scottish Canals has announced plans to reach net zero by 2030 with a green investment in one of the country’s landmark attractions. The public body will put £250,000 into The Falkirk Wheel to install 85 new solar panels and generate up to 18,000kWh per annum. It would save the equivalent of 5.5 tonnes of carbon dioxide emissions each year at the world’s only rotating boatlift. New air source heat pumps will be also be installed with sub-metering to track renewable energy generation in real time and display it in a newly-refurbished visitor centre.
